From Bits to Bytes: The Language of Computers

At the core of every computer lies a fundamental language – binary. This system relies on sequences of 0s and 1s, representing on/off states of electrical currents. Each individual 0 or 1 is known as a bit, the smallest particle in this digital code. Groups of bits, typically eight, form a byte, allowing for the representation of letters, numbers, and even complex instructions.

As programs process, these bytes are interpreted by the computer's engine to perform a vast array of tasks. From displaying symbols on your screen to solving complex mathematical problems, the language of bits and bytes underpins every aspect of our digital world.

A Journey Through Time's Computation

From the primitive marvels of early calculating devices to the omnipresent power of modern computers, the evolution of computing has been a remarkable journey. Initial attempts at computation relied on hand-operated methods, developing into sophisticated machines that could perform mathematical operations at an unprecedented pace. The discovery of the transistor in the mid-20th century revolutionized the field, paving the way for the reduction of electronics and the rise of integrated circuits.

Today, we live in a world where computing power is obtainable to almost everyone. Smartphones, laptops, and even household appliances are powered by complex processors that can perform billions of tasks per second.
